Freiburg researchers refute the common belief that stress always causes aggressive behavior

 
A team of researchers led by the psychologists and neuroscientists Prof. Markus Heinrichs and Dr. Bernadette von Dawans at the University of Freiburg, Germany, examined in a study how men react in stressful situations – and have refuted a nearly 100-year-old doctrine with their results. According to this doctrine, humans and most animal species show the “fight-or-flight” response to stress. Only since the late 1990s have some scientists begun to argue that women show an alternate “tend-and-befriend” response to stress – in other words, a protective (“tend”) and friendship-offering (“befriend”) reaction. Men, in contrast, were still assumed to become aggressive under stress. Von Dawans refuted this assumption, saying: “Apparently men also show social approach behavior as a direct consequence of stress.”

With this study, the research team experimentally investigated male social behavior under stress for the first time. The results are published in the prestigious international journal Psychological Science. The economists Prof. Ernst Fehr of the University of Zurich, Switzerland, and Prof. Urs Fischbacher of the University of Konstanz, Germany, as well as the psychologist Prof. Clemens Kirschbaum from the Technical University of Dresden, Germany, also participated in the study. Last year, Heinrichs and von Dawans already developed a standardized procedure for inducing stress in groups using a public speaking task. The researchers examined the implications of this stressor for social behavior using specially designed social interaction games.. These games allowed them to measure positive social behavior – for example, trust or sharing – and negative social behavior – for example, punishment.

In the study, subjects who were under stress showed significantly more positive social behavior than control subjects who were not in a stressful situation. Negative social behavior, on the other hand, was not affected by stress. For Markus Heinrichs, this has far-reaching consequences for our understanding of the social significance of stress: “From previous studies in our laboratory, we already knew that positive social contact with a trusted individual before a stressful situation reduces the stress response. Apparently, this coping strategy is anchored so strongly that people can also change their stress responses during or immediately after the stress through positive social behavior.”

Stress Changes How People Make Decisions

overworked manTrying to make a big decision while you’re also preparing for a scary presentation? You might want to hold off on that. Feeling stressed changes how people weigh risk and reward. A new article published in Current Directions in Psychological Science, a journal of the Association for Psychological Science, reviews how, under stress, people pay more attention to the upside of a possible outcome.

It’s a bit surprising that stress makes people focus on the way things could go right, says Mara Mather of the University of Southern California, who cowrote the new review paper with Nichole R. Lighthall. “This is sort of not what people would think right off the bat,” Mather says. “Stress is usually associated with negative experiences, so you’d think, maybe I’m going to be more focused on the negative outcomes.”

But researchers have found that when people are put under stress—by being told to hold their hand in ice water for a few minutes, for example, or give a speech—they start paying more attention to positive information and discounting negative information. “Stress seems to help people learn from positive feedback and impairs their learning from negative feedback,” Mather says. Banish the thought that smart phones reduce stress levels. Whilst they do help people keep on top of their work load, new research has found smart phones are stressful because people get caught up in compulsively checking for new messages, alerts and updates.

Psychologist Richard Balding, from the University of Worcester, presents the findings from this study today, Thursday 12 January 2012, at the British Psychological Society’s Division of Occupational Psychology Conference, Crowne Plaza Hotel, Chester.

The study found that stress was associated with the personal use of smart phones but not with work. In particular, a relationship was found between stress and the amount of times the phone was checked, with the most stressed amongst us experiencing ‘phantom’ vibrations when in fact there have been no alerts. Stressed people fall into habits and their behaviour is not goal-directed. That the neurotransmitter norepinephrine plays a decisive role here is now reported in the Journal of Neuroscience by scientists from Bochum led by Dr. Lars Schwabe (RUB Faculty of Psychology). If the effect of norepinephrine is stopped by beta blockers, the stress effect does not occur. “The results may be important for addictive behaviours, where stress is a key risk factor” said Schwabe. “They are characterised by ingrained routines and habits.”

Stress experienced with and without beta blockers

In a previous study, the Bochum researchers had already found that stress affects goal-directed behaviour during a learning task. Now they explored how these negative effects can be prevented. Schwabe and his colleagues subjected half of the participants to a stressful situation. Beforehand, the researchers administered the drug propranolol, a beta blocker, to part of the stressed group.
